Germany Aquarium Market Summary

As per Market Research Future analysis, the Germany aquarium market Size was estimated at 555.83 USD Million in 2024. The Germany aquarium market is projected to grow from 597.24 USD Million in 2025 to 1225.0 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.4%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035

Germany Aquarium Market Trends

The aquarium market in Germany is currently experiencing a dynamic evolution, driven by a growing interest in aquatic hobbies and sustainable practices. As more individuals seek to create serene environments in their homes, the demand for aquariums, fish, and related accessories is on the rise. This trend appears to be influenced by a broader societal shift towards nature-oriented lifestyles, where the presence of aquatic life is seen as a means to enhance well-being and relaxation. Furthermore, advancements in technology have led to the development of innovative products that cater to both novice and experienced aquarists, making the hobby more accessible and enjoyable. In addition, the aquarium market is witnessing a notable increase in the popularity of aquascaping, which involves designing aesthetically pleasing underwater landscapes. This artistic approach not only attracts enthusiasts but also encourages a deeper understanding of aquatic ecosystems. Retailers are responding to this trend by offering specialized products and resources to support aquascaping endeavors. Overall, the aquarium market in Germany is poised for continued growth, as consumer preferences shift towards more sustainable and visually appealing aquatic environments.

Germany Aquarium Market Drivers

Expansion of E-commerce Platforms

The aquarium market in Germany is witnessing a substantial shift towards e-commerce, driven by the convenience and accessibility of online shopping. As consumers increasingly prefer to purchase aquarium supplies and fish online, businesses are adapting their strategies to enhance their digital presence. Recent statistics indicate that online sales in the aquarium market have grown by approximately 30% over the last year. This trend not only broadens the customer base but also allows for a more extensive range of products to be offered. Retailers are investing in user-friendly websites and efficient delivery systems to meet the rising demand, thereby transforming the landscape of the aquarium market.

Rising Interest in Home Aquariums

The aquarium market in Germany experiences a notable surge in interest as more individuals seek to create serene environments within their homes. This trend appears to be driven by a growing appreciation for the aesthetic and therapeutic benefits of aquariums. Recent data indicates that the market has expanded by approximately 15% over the past year, reflecting a shift in consumer preferences towards home-based leisure activities. As urban living spaces become more compact, the demand for smaller, stylish aquariums has increased. This shift not only enhances the appeal of the aquarium market but also encourages manufacturers to innovate in design and functionality, catering to a diverse range of consumer needs.

Growing Popularity of Aquatic Pets

The aquarium market in Germany is significantly impacted by the growing popularity of aquatic pets, particularly among younger demographics. This trend appears to be fueled by a desire for low-maintenance pets that still provide companionship and aesthetic appeal. Recent surveys indicate that households with aquariums have increased by 10% in the last year, suggesting a shift in pet ownership preferences. As a result, the demand for various fish species and aquarium accessories has surged. This growing interest not only benefits retailers but also encourages innovation in the aquarium market, as companies strive to meet the evolving needs of pet owners.

Increased Awareness of Aquatic Ecosystems

There is a rising awareness among German consumers regarding the importance of aquatic ecosystems, which significantly influences the aquarium market. Educational initiatives and environmental campaigns have heightened public consciousness about biodiversity and conservation. This awareness has led to a growing demand for aquariums that promote sustainable practices, such as using native species and eco-friendly materials. Market data suggests that products emphasizing sustainability have seen a sales increase of around 20% in recent months. Consequently, businesses within the aquarium market are adapting their offerings to align with these values, thereby attracting environmentally conscious consumers and fostering a more responsible industry.

Influence of Social Media and Online Communities

The aquarium market in Germany is increasingly influenced by social media and online communities, which play a crucial role in shaping consumer behavior. Platforms such as Instagram and YouTube have become vital for sharing aquarium setups, tips, and experiences, fostering a sense of community among enthusiasts. This trend appears to drive interest and engagement, leading to a rise in aquarium-related purchases. Market analysis indicates that products showcased on social media platforms often see a sales increase of up to 25%. Consequently, businesses within the aquarium market are leveraging these platforms for marketing and customer engagement, recognizing the potential for growth through digital channels.

By Product Type: Freshwater Aquariums (Largest) vs. Saltwater Aquariums (Fastest-Growing)

In the Germany aquarium market, the distribution of market share among the product types is notably diverse, with freshwater aquariums taking the lead as the most significant segment. This dominance can be attributed to their popularity among beginners and seasoned aquarists alike, offering a manageable and accessible entry point into the hobby. Saltwater aquariums, while a smaller share, are gaining traction among enthusiasts seeking specialized marine environments, contributing to their rapidly increasing market presence. Growth trends in the Germany aquarium market are heavily influenced by lifestyle changes, as more individuals are finding solace in aquascaping and maintaining aquariums at home. The rise of social media platforms showcasing aquarium designs has also fueled interest, particularly for saltwater aquariums, which are often perceived as a sophisticated choice. As buyers become more informed about the unique aspects of both freshwater and saltwater setups, they are increasingly investing in premium products and accessories, further driving market growth.

Freshwater Aquariums (Dominant) vs. Saltwater Aquariums (Emerging)

Freshwater aquariums hold a dominant position in the Germany aquarium market, appealing to a broad audience due to their easier maintenance and lower cost factors. They typically house a variety of freshwater species, making them a versatile option for hobbyists at all levels. Conversely, saltwater aquariums are emerging as a favored choice among serious aquarists looking to create vibrant marine ecosystems. These setups require more investment in terms of both time and safety measures but offer unique aesthetic and environmental benefits that attract a niche market willing to embrace their complexity.

Key Players and Competitive Insights

The aquarium market in Germany exhibits a competitive landscape characterized by a blend of established players and emerging innovators. Key growth drivers include increasing consumer interest in aquascaping, a rising trend towards sustainable practices, and the growing popularity of aquariums as home decor. Major companies such as Tetra GmbH (DE), Eheim (DE), and Spectrum Brands (US) are strategically positioned to leverage these trends. Tetra GmbH focuses on innovation in product development, particularly in water care solutions, while Eheim emphasizes sustainability through eco-friendly manufacturing processes. Spectrum Brands, on the other hand, is enhancing its digital presence to cater to a tech-savvy consumer base, indicating a shift towards e-commerce and online engagement. Collectively, these strategies shape a competitive environment that is increasingly focused on sustainability and digital transformation.In terms of business tactics, companies are localizing manufacturing to reduce costs and improve supply chain efficiency. This approach is particularly evident in the moderately fragmented structure of the market, where several players vie for market share. The collective influence of key players is significant, as they not only drive innovation but also set industry standards that smaller competitors must follow. The emphasis on optimizing supply chains and local production is likely to enhance responsiveness to market demands, thereby strengthening competitive positions.

In October Tetra GmbH (DE) launched a new line of eco-friendly aquarium products aimed at reducing environmental impact. This strategic move aligns with the growing consumer demand for sustainable options and positions Tetra as a leader in environmentally conscious practices within the market. The introduction of these products is expected to attract environmentally aware consumers, potentially increasing market share and brand loyalty.

In September Eheim (DE) announced a partnership with a local startup specializing in smart aquarium technology. This collaboration aims to integrate IoT solutions into Eheim's product offerings, enhancing user experience through automation and real-time monitoring. Such a strategic alliance not only diversifies Eheim's product range but also reflects a broader trend towards digitalization in the aquarium market, catering to tech-savvy consumers who seek convenience and efficiency.

In August Spectrum Brands (US) acquired a smaller competitor focused on innovative aquarium lighting solutions. This acquisition is indicative of a broader trend towards consolidation in the market, as larger players seek to enhance their product portfolios and eliminate competition. By integrating these innovative lighting technologies, Spectrum Brands is likely to strengthen its market position and appeal to a wider audience, particularly those interested in advanced aquascaping techniques.
